List of poker hands - Wikipedia Straight flush hands that differ by suit alone, such as 7 ♦ 6 ♦ 5 ♦ 4 ♦ 3 ♦ and 7 ♠ 6 ♠ 5 ♠ 4 ♠ 3 ♠, are of equal rank. An ace-high straight flush, such as A ♦ K ♦ Q ♦ J ♦ 10 ♦, is called a royal flush or royal straight flush and is the best possible hand in high games when not using wild cards. Being dealt this hand in five-card stud poker will happen about once in every 649,000 hands. Poker Hand Ranking | Free Poker Hand Ranking Chart Does a straight beat a flush? No. This is one of the most common misconceptions in poker. In Texas Holdem a flush (five cards of the same suit) always beats a straight (five cards in a numeric sequence). Other Similar Questions & Answers. In 5 card poker, mathematically, why does a flush beat a straight? E.g., an open ended straight has 8 possible cards to complete it, while a 4 card flush has 9 cards available to complete it. What Beats What In Poker - Pokerfornia A straight flush is a combination of five cards of the same suit in the same order. For example, 5-6-7-8-9 is a 9 high straight flush. What does the straight flush beat? In poker why does a flush beat a straight? A flush draw ... A flush beats a straight because you're less likely to get a flush than a straight. It doesn't just matter how many outs there are, it also matters how likely you were to get to the point where having 9 vs 8 outs matters.
